Chemical Composition and Functionality

The foundation of way oil typically involves a refined base stock combined with specific additives that enhance its performance characteristics. These additives are crucial for reducing friction and preventing wear between moving surfaces. The chemistry behind the formula ensures it maintains a stable film strength even at varying temperatures.

Key Additives and Their Roles

Anti-wear agents that create a protective layer on metal components.

Oxidation inhibitors to extend the product's shelf life and operational duration.

Rust and corrosion inhibitors protecting ferrous and non-ferrous metals.

Industrial Applications and Relevance

In manufacturing and heavy machinery, way oil is indispensable for maintaining linear motion systems. It ensures the smooth operation of slides, ways, and guideways on machine tools. This directly impacts the precision and longevity of the equipment.

Performance Advantages Over Standard Lubricants

Unlike general-purpose oils, way oil provides a higher level of lubricity required for fine tolerance machinery. Its formulation minimizes the stick-slip phenomenon that can occur on precision surfaces. This results in smoother operation and improved surface finish on machined parts.

Maintenance and Best Practices

To maximize the benefits, regular monitoring of the oil's viscosity and contamination level is recommended. Implementing proper filtration systems prevents abrasive particles from damaging the ways. Following the manufacturer's guidelines for change intervals is critical for sustained performance.

Selecting the right way oil involves balancing the operational environment with the mechanical requirements. Professionals should consider factors such as load, speed, and ambient temperature. Correct application ensures optimal functionality and protects the investment in high-precision equipment.
